## Ownership

The digest scheduler in Heronmail batches user emails into hourly and daily sends, and it is fussier than it looks. If digests stop firing, check the scheduler lease table first — nine times out of ten a stale lock is the culprit, and the runbook covers how to clear it safely. Don't restart the worker pool blindly; you'll double-send digests and we'll all hear about it. For anything the runbook doesn't cover, page the component owner.

signatory, yahog-badug: Quenix Ulaael

## Artifact Signing — SDK Parity Notes (Weekly Sync)

Kestrel SDK for Android reached parity with the Swift client this sprint: offline queueing, batched telemetry, and retry semantics now match. Both SDKs ship as signed artifacts from the same pipeline. Remaining gap: background sync throttling, targeted next sprint. Verify both release bundles before tagging. Both artifacts validate against the shared signing key below.

signing key of kawig-fafog = bky19_6Fypv1qws7J8qJtaYjX

Night-shift staff: Floor 4 of the Tellhaven Building opens this week. After 21:00, access is via the rear stairwell only; the lifts are locked out overnight during the settling period. Complete a walk-through of the new floor once per shift and log it. The stairwell keypad accepts the code below.

badge for yahop-fawep: bdg-XBKXI-68071